Using this free desktop app requires Canva sign-in, ok fine, I can stomach that, it's free after all.

Signing in launches a browser to complete the sign-in process, but on macOS it launches Safari, not my OS default browser – this takes extra work to do over just using the `openUrl` call on macOS. Safari is blocked.

Thankfully something on my system redirects the URL opening to pass it to my orgs enforced browser, I sign-in, and then nothing happens. The page says it has launched Affinity, but Affinity is sitting there doing nothing waiting for me to log in.

I realise I'm on a somewhat non-standard setup, but an OAuth login flow is not hard to get right. I've built dozens of these flows in my career and messing it up this much is hard.

Edit:

> To report a bug within the application, click the "?" button in the top-right corner of the workspace. From the panel, select "Report a Bug".

This menu is not accessible until you have signed in. No other method of bug reporting is provided.
